Caterpillar D3C: A Comprehensive Overview
#1
The Caterpillar D3C is part of the well-regarded D3 series of bulldozers, manufactured by Caterpillar, one of the leading names in construction equipment. Known for its versatility and reliability, the D3C has been a staple on construction sites, farms, and industrial applications for decades. Whether you're considering purchasing a used model or simply interested in the machine's history and performance, this article will provide a detailed look at the Caterpillar D3C bulldozer, its specifications, maintenance tips, and common issues.
Introduction to the Caterpillar D3C
The Caterpillar D3C is a medium-sized crawler tractor that offers excellent maneuverability and power for various tasks such as grading, digging, and earthmoving. Introduced in the late 1980s, the D3C continued the legacy of Caterpillar's renowned D3 series, which was designed to provide a compact yet powerful solution for heavy-duty applications. With a range of features and configurations available, the D3C can adapt to various industries, including construction, mining, and agricultural work.
Key Features and Specifications
The Caterpillar D3C is known for its robust construction and powerful engine, making it a reliable machine in various operating conditions. Below are some of the key specifications that define the D3C:
  1. Engine:
    • The D3C is powered by a Caterpillar 3046T engine, a four-cylinder turbocharged diesel engine.
    • The engine has an output of around 75 horsepower (HP), providing sufficient power for most medium-duty applications.
    • Known for its fuel efficiency, the 3046T engine is also designed for durability, offering long operational life when properly maintained.
  2. Operating Weight:
    • The operating weight of the D3C is approximately 15,000 to 17,000 pounds (6,800 to 7,700 kg), depending on the configuration and attachments.
    • This weight makes the D3C highly stable while operating in various terrains, ensuring that it performs well on slopes and uneven surfaces.
  3. Hydraulic System:
    • The D3C features a hydraulic system that provides strong lifting capabilities and efficient use of attachments like blades and rippers.
    • With a load-sensing hydraulic pump and high-flow capabilities, it ensures that the machine can perform tasks with precision and ease.
  4. Transmission:
    • The D3C is equipped with a power-shift transmission, providing ease of operation for operators, especially in tough conditions. The power-shift system allows for smooth transitions between gears without the need for clutching, making it ideal for intensive tasks.
  5. Blade Options:
    • The D3C offers several blade configurations, including straight blades (S blade), semi-u blades, and full-u blades. These blades are designed for different earthmoving tasks, with the semi-u blade providing a balance between strength and maneuverability.
  6. Dimensions:
    • Length: Approximately 10.5 feet (3.2 meters).
    • Width: The width varies depending on the blade configuration but is generally around 7 feet (2.1 meters).
    • Height: The height of the D3C is typically around 8 feet (2.4 meters).
Applications and Versatility
The Caterpillar D3C is designed to be a versatile machine capable of handling a wide variety of tasks. Some of the primary applications for the D3C include:
  1. Construction:
    • The D3C is widely used in construction for tasks like grading, excavating, and road building. Its size allows it to operate in tight spaces while still providing sufficient power for medium-duty tasks.
  2. Agriculture:
    • The D3C is often used in agricultural applications such as land clearing, leveling, and preparing fields for planting. Its ability to navigate rough terrain and clear vegetation makes it ideal for farm owners and contractors.
  3. Landscaping and Earthmoving:
    • Contractors and landscapers use the D3C to move earth, create terraces, and prepare construction sites. The machine’s size strikes a balance between power and maneuverability, making it an efficient choice for medium-sized projects.
Common Issues and Troubleshooting
While the Caterpillar D3C is known for its durability, like any piece of machinery, it is susceptible to wear and tear. Here are some common issues that operators may encounter, along with troubleshooting tips:
  1. Hydraulic System Leaks:
    • Hydraulic leaks are a common issue with older machines. If you notice a decrease in hydraulic pressure or slow operation of attachments, it could be due to worn seals or hoses. Inspect all hydraulic lines regularly and replace any damaged components promptly.
  2. Engine Overheating:
    • Overheating can occur if the radiator is clogged with debris or if the engine’s cooling system is not functioning properly. Regular maintenance of the cooling system, including flushing the radiator and checking for leaks, is essential to prevent overheating.
  3. Track and Undercarriage Wear:
    • The undercarriage of the D3C, which includes the tracks, rollers, and sprockets, is susceptible to wear, particularly in rough or rocky terrains. Regularly inspect the undercarriage for damage or excessive wear, and ensure proper lubrication to extend its lifespan.
  4. Transmission Issues:
    • Power-shift transmission issues, such as slipping gears or delayed shifting, may indicate a problem with the transmission fluid or a need for maintenance. Check the transmission fluid levels regularly and replace the fluid at the intervals specified by Caterpillar.
  5. Electrical Problems:
    • Electrical issues, including faulty alternators or battery charging problems, are common as machinery ages. Ensure that the electrical system is inspected regularly, and keep the battery connections clean and tight.
Maintenance Tips
Maintaining a Caterpillar D3C is crucial for maximizing its lifespan and maintaining optimal performance. Below are a few key maintenance tips for operators and owners:
  1. Regular Oil Changes:
    • Perform oil changes at the recommended intervals. Clean oil is essential for the engine's longevity, as it helps prevent excessive wear and overheating.
  2. Inspect the Tracks:
    • The tracks are critical for the D3C’s performance, and regular inspection is necessary to prevent damage. Look for signs of wear, cracks, or damage to the track links and rollers.
  3. Keep the Cooling System Clean:
    • Clean the radiator and check the coolant levels regularly. Overheating can cause severe engine damage, so it’s vital to keep the system in top condition.
  4. Check Fluid Levels:
    • Ensure that all fluid levels, including engine oil, hydraulic fluid, and transmission fluid, are checked and topped up regularly. Maintaining proper fluid levels is essential for smooth operation and preventing damage to components.
  5. Grease the Pins and Bushings:
    • The D3C has multiple pivot points and moving parts that require regular lubrication. Grease the pins and bushings at recommended intervals to reduce friction and prevent premature wear.
